本文主要涉及的问题是在使用PHP进行分页查询时,如何优化查询数据,提高程序效率。
在进行分页查询时,大家经常会遇到需要查询大量数据的情况,如果不加以优化,很容易导致程序效率低下,访问速度慢。下面介绍几种优化PHP分页查询数据的方法。
1. 使用MySQL的LIMIT语句
在进行分页查询时,可以使用MySQL的LIMIT语句来限制查询结果的数量。例如,要查询第1页到第10页的数据,可以使用以下语句:
SELECT * FROM table LIMIT 0, 10;
其中,0表示从第1条数据开始查询,10表示查询10条数据。
2. 使用索引
在进行分页查询时,如果表中的数据量很大,可以使用索引来提高查询速度。可以在需要查询的字段上创建索引,例如:
dexamename);
这样,在进行分页查询时,MySQL会使用索引来快速定位数据,提高程序效率。
3. 缓存查询结果
cached、Redis等。
4. 使用分页插件
tadator等。
以上是优化PHP分页查询数据的几种方法,可以根据实际情况选择适合自己的方法。通过优化查询数据,可以提高程序效率,提升用户体验。